Where to Be Cautious: Limitations and Considerations
While the Merry Christmas Retro Svg Pillow is versatile, there are a few areas where it might require extra attention. On thin fabric or stretchy fabric, the design could lose some definition if not properly stabilized. A good stabilizer is essential to prevent puckering or distortion.
For curved surfaces like caps or hoods, the design may need slight adjustments to maintain its shape. If you're planning to use it on a patch or a custom applique design, make sure the file dimensions match your hoop size. The stitch density is moderate, which is good for most projects, but it could become dense in certain areas if not carefully reviewed.
If you're looking to use the digital embroidery file on dark fabric, you’ll want to double-check the thread colors to ensure visibility. Similarly, if you're creating a printable mockup for a digital product preview, test the design in black and white to see how it translates.

As a designer, I always recommend testing any new machine embroidery design on scrap fabric before committing to a finished product. This helps identify any issues with satin stitch, fill stitch, or running stitch that might not be visible in a digital preview.
Practical Designer Notes: Key Takeaways
Here are a few things I’d advise when working with the Merry Christmas Retro Svg Pillow:
- Test on scrap fabric first to check how the design looks on different materials.
- Review stitch density to ensure it works for your project’s scale and fabric type.
- Confirm hoop size requirements before starting any large-scale production.
- Check thread color contrast against both light and dark backgrounds.
- Use proper stabilizer for delicate or stretchy fabrics.
- Inspect small details like corners and lettering for clarity.
- Compare light and dark fabric mockups to ensure visibility.
- Verify licensing if you plan to sell finished items or digital products.
